1. A wire carrying 12 A makes a 31 angle with a uniform magnetic field. The magnetic force per unit length of wire is 0.30
Part A
What is the magnetic field strength?
Express your answer using two significant figures
B= mT
Part B
What is the maximum force per unit length that could be achieved by reorienting the wire in this field?
Express your answer using two significant figures.
fmax= N/m

2. A 2.2 m
long wire carrying 4.0 A is wound into a tight coil 6.5 cm in diameter.
Part A
Find the magnetic field at its center.
Express your answer using two significant figures.
B=T
Solution
1. F = iBxL
F = iBLsinA
F/L = 0.3
B = 0.3/(12*sin 31 deg) = 48.54 mT
2. Maximum when sin A = 1
F/L = iB*sin A = 12*48.54*10^-3 = 0.582 N/m
2 .
B = uo*N*I/2a
N = L/pi*D
where N is the number of turns. If the wire has length L and the coil has diameter D
B = uo*I*L/pi*D^2 = 4*10^-7*4*2.2/0.065^2 = 8.33*10^-4 T
